Job Summary

We are looking for aPrincipal HW DFT Engineerwho will architect implement and validate NXPs Automotive grade products. You will be responsible for advanced test strategies and implementation verification and validation of pre/post tapeout of DFT features overall test coverage improvements and work closely with RTL and physical team on DFT timing constraints and closures.

Main Job Tasks and Responsibilities:

  • Architecture & Strategy:Define and implement advanced DFT strategies includingScan Architecture JTAGMemory BIST (MBIST) and Logic BIST (LBIST)
  • Implementation & Verification:Lead the integration of digital subsystems perform scan insertion and generateATPG (Automatic Test Pattern Generation)patterns while ensuring high fault coverage.
  • Silicon Support:Drive post-silicon validation and debug activities to root cause failures and improve manufacturing test efficiency.
  • Collaboration:Coordinate with physical design and test engineering teams to ensuretiming closureand that test patterns are operational immediately upon silicon arrival.

Minimum Required Qualifications

  • Education: B.S./M.S. Electrical/Computer Engineering (or similar degrees)
  • Experience:Typically requires 10 yearsof industry experience in SoC DFT implementation verification static timing closure test coverage analysis and improvement and silicon bring-up on ATE
  • Tool Expertise:Proficiency with industry-standard EDA tools from Mentor Graphics/Siemens(Tessent) Cadence or Synopsys
  • Technical Skills:
  • DFT - Scan insertion and architecture ATPG:Proficiency in generating test vectors to detect manufacturing faults like stuck-at transition and advanced faults Built-In Self-Test (BIST):Integration ofMemory BIST (MBIST)for embedded SRAM/ROM and Logic BIST (LBIST) for autonomous logic testing Boundary Scan & JTAG Test Compression:Implementing techniques to reduce test data volume and application time which is critical for large System-on-Chip (SoC) designs.
  • Hardware Design & Implementation - HDL Proficiency:Strong command ofVerilog or SystemVerilogfor modifying RTL to insert test logic and writing test wrappers. Timing & Constraints:Knowledge ofStatic Timing Analysis (STA) and creating DFT-specific timing constraints (SDC files) to ensure test logic does not degrade functional performance.
  • Verification & Debug - Simulation:Conducting gate-level simulations (GLS) and verifyingDFT logicfor correctness before fabrication. Post-Silicon Debug:Analyzingsilicon datafrom Automated Test Equipment (ATE) to diagnose failures and improve manufacturing yield.
  • Software & Tool Proficiency - EDA Tool Suites:Mastery of industry-standard tools such as Synopsys TestMAX/DFT CompilerMentor Graphics Tessent andCadence Modus. Scripting & Automation:Expertise inTcl Python or Perlto automate test insertion flows run simulations and parse coverage reports.
